Cross Check - I met the singer of this band while I was on tour with Slapshot in Europe. Hes an awesome guy! A while ago he emailed me and asked if I had any sXe lyrics they could use to record. I sent him those lyrics and they turned it into that song. I actually wrote those lyrics when I was about 14 years old!

BIOHAZARD- What record was this off of? No idea what record thats from, but it is awesome! I downloaded it from somewhere with some other cover tracks. Biohazard doing Agnostic Front, Negative Approach, Carnivore & Rest In Pieces.

Dino JR- Is that really them? Yup, thats Dinosaur Jr. Theres a cool story about Mark McKay and Hank ("Wake up Hank, where on the line) backpacking through Europe and getting to a club to find Dino Jr. playing. Evan Dando was so psyched they were there that they played Chunks that night.

Banjo - good stuff and funny. Thats actually a fake band that Rob Zombie created as characters in The Devils Rejects. Im not sure who the guy that really plays on it is, but the whole CD is good songs!

R MEETS R- this jams. This is the PANTERA w/ DAC right? Yup, thats Rex, Vinny and Darrel with David Allan Coe.

white mice= I have no idea. Yah its ok, no one gets them... not even me! They are a spectical to see live though!
